Rio Grande Engine Explosion Kills Three in Florence

A Rio Grande freight engine 1140 exploded one mile east of Florence at 6:30 am killing Engineer Thomas Erwin Fireman W G OBrien and Brakeman C B Gooch. The wreck destroyed the front of the train and scattered debris. an inquest is opening to determine the cause.

Council Extends Lawn Sprinkling Time Citywide

The water committee recommends and the council extends lawn watering hours. North of the Big Ditch from 5 to 9 a.m. South of the Big Ditch from 4 to 9 p.m. No sprinkling outside these times. violations may incur a fine.

Florence angler nets fifty trout in Beaver creek pull

John T. Sanders of Florence reports a half day Saturday and a few hours Sunday for fifty trout from Beaver creek. Sizes range seven to sixteen inches with two fish near two pounds. Sanders and Ira Burroughs claim Fremont county champion status with a test soon to settle the dispute.

Trusty escapes from penitentiary farm to hills

H B Ward a trusty at the penitentiary farm northeast of the city limits escaped last night riding a prison horse. He left little trace and guards search in all directions. Ward No 6909 has three years and a half sentence for horse stealing. Ten weeks remain to serve before September first. A $50 reward is offered.

Canon City to Have Up to Date Roof Garden

A roof garden is being built over Miller's ice cream and confectionery at 418 Main Street Canon City. A third floor addition will create a 30 by 80 foot resort offering music and refreshments in a luxurious setting for summer use.

Great Interest at Colorado Sunday School Convention

The twenty seventh annual Colorado State Sunday School Association convention filled the First Methodist church with a record crowd. Delegates applauded a seventy strong choir under Prof. L D Eichhorn as Rev A F Chaffee led scripture and prayer. S H Atwater praised global growth of Sunday schools and urged continued effort. a letter from Marion Lawrence and a Denver attendee Mrs N A Walker were noted. The Wednesday program included leadership talks, the boy left Sunday school address by E C Knapp, a royal gorge excursion, and multiple sessions on Sunday school development.

Beckwith Will Leaves Estate To Widow In Denver

In Westcliffe Colorado on June 19 the will of former State Senator Elton T Beckwith of Wet Mountain valley filed for probate omits his only child Velma Beckwith Wilcox Denver society leader from any inheritance. The entire estate valued around 250000 dollars goes to Elsie Beckwith widow who is named administratrix without bond.

Red Gulch Camp gains new telephone line and boom outlook

A new telephone line from Cotopaxi reaches the Red Gulch district linking miners to the outside world. About a hundred men work there now, with numbers rising weekly, and investors foresee Red Gulch becoming a major copper district with a possible summer boom.

A Word from Carnegie on Lincoln Telegraph Office

Andrew Carnegie writes to David Homer Bates praising his Lincoln in the Telegraph Office account in Century Magazine. Carnegie recalls his own close view of Lincoln, sharing memory of the telegraph office near Colonel Scott and confirming Lincoln's visits and the era's stirring events.
